Comprehending Composite Doors
Composite doors are made from a mix of products, consisting of wood, PVC, and insulating foam. This multi-layered design not just boosts security but likewise improves thermal efficiency, while supplying impressive weather resistance. Property owners often pick composite doors for the following reasons:
Benefits of Composite Doors
Boosted Security:
Composite doors are geared up with innovative locking mechanisms.Their robust construction makes them more resistant to break-in compared to standard wooden doors.
Energy Efficiency:
These doors typically score extremely on energy effectiveness rankings.Insulating foam cores assist keep a consistent indoor temperature level, therefore decreasing energy expenses.
Low Maintenance:
Composite doors are created to resist fading, warping, and decaying.A basic wipe-down with a damp fabric suffices for maintenance.
Range of Designs:
Homeowners can pick from a large variety of styles, colors, and completes to match any home style.Customization choices allow for customization, consisting of distinct glass features.
Environmentally Friendly:

Composite doors are known for their resilience and can last anywhere from 30 to 50 years, depending upon the quality of products used and the level of maintenance.
Q2: Can I set up a composite door myself?
While it is possible to set up a composite door yourself, it is recommended to hire a professional for best results. Inaccurate installation can compromise security, insulation, and general performance.
Q3: Are composite doors energy-efficient?
Yes, composite doors are highly energy-efficient due to their insulating properties, assisting to keep homes warm in winter season and cool in summertime.
Q4: What maintenance do composite doors need?
Composite doors need very little maintenance. Routine cleansing with moderate soap and water is usually adequate, and periodic checks of the seals and locking mechanisms are recommended.
Q5: Are composite doors eco-friendly?
Yes, lots of composite doors are made from sustainable products and are developed to last longer than conventional wood doors, reducing waste in the long run.
